Hi, I am having a problem with one of my Super Skunk plants that is in flower now. I haven't been able to find this problem anywhere on google, maybe somebody here has seen this.
Overnight two weeks ago my 12" tall Super Skunk, in roots organic soil, tent grow with plenty of light, 80F, 50RH, 1000ppm CO2, super nova fertilizer. The plant grew great thru veg, then i put it in 12/12 and a few days later the main stalk looks like a garden hose that has all the air sucked out of it. This happened 2 weeks ago. I flushed and found the runoff to be 5.0(some of the roots soil i got had a low ph). So i flushed more and then started addding 1000ppm flora nova grow and have put it on the regular feeding /watering schedule. New growth still happening but the stalk remains shrivelled, and feels hollow when i squeeze it. And the new growth is soft and floppy like a plant that needs water, its just not sucking it up. Also, the plant didnt gain height near as much as the other ones, the new growth since the shrivelling is tightly packed up top. The runoff is up above 6 ph now, i was guessing it was ph lockout but expected it to get better by now. By the way, Its a clone from one that is almost done flowering now and grew great.
any input would be super appreciated, Thank you
